## v2.4.1 — Setting renamed

Heads up, future maintainers: we renamed RATEGUARD_SCAN_TOKEN to RATEGUARD_PARITY_KEY in the Lumenstay rate-parity checker. The old name was confusing because it had nothing to do with the scanner pool — it authenticates the parity diff worker against the Tariffly comparison feed. Old name still works until v2.6, then it's gone for real, so update your env files now rather than later. For local dev, drop the following line into your .env before starting the worker:

sealed setting: LEDGER_TOKEN20=6148d35bbb480b0ab79e

Subject: Memtrace cut-over complete

Team,

Cut-over to Memtrace v2 for GPU memory profiling finished last night. Old v1 agents are disabled; any tickets referencing v1 dashboards should be closed as resolved-by-migration. Sampling overhead is now under 2% and allocation traces include kernel names. Known gap: profiles older than 30 days were not migrated. Point customers at the v2 docs for setup questions. For reference when troubleshooting, the agent now runs with the following configuration.

settings of bagaf-bawip:
[aldax]
port = 5000
region = south-4
host = aldax.brasklabs.corp
team = brivan
timeout_ms = 2000
retries = 2

== Divestment: Harwick Fabrication Unit (Managers Only) ==

Heads of department should be aware that negotiations to sell the Harwick fabrication unit are in the diligence phase. Staff communications are embargoed until signing. Transition planning assignments are listed on the sub-page. Deal terms appear in the confidential note below.

internal memo for faduf-fadup: Quenirax Group is in early talks to buy Ralaxox Foods for about $24.7 million. The Sorius launch date is October 26, and nothing goes to the press before then.

## Changelog — Payroll Export Rename

Hey, welcome aboard! Quick heads-up for anyone touching the Brambleworth payroll exporter: in v2.9 we renamed `EXPORT_FMT` to `PAYROLL_EXPORT_FORMAT` when we switched from fixed-width to the new columnar format. The old name is dead — the exporter will refuse to start if it sees it, on purpose, so stale configs fail loudly. Update your local env file accordingly. While you're in there, note the exporter also needs the banking-feed credential, which goes on the very next line.

vault entry, fadup-tagag: RELAY_SECRET8=2fd92179